The History and Evolution of Online Learning
You might be surprised to learn that online learning has actually been around since the 1990s, and it’s come a long way since then!
The first online courses were offered by universities in the United States as a way to reach students in remote areas or with busy schedules. These courses were often text-based, with little interaction between students and instructors.
However, as technology advanced, online learning began to evolve and improve. Today, online learning platforms offer a wide range of courses and programs, from traditional academic subjects to vocational training and personal development.
Many of these platforms use multimedia tools such as videos, interactive quizzes, and virtual simulations to engage learners and create a more interactive experience. Additionally, online learning has become more accessible and affordable, allowing people from all over the world to access quality education from the comfort of their own homes.
The Advantages of E-Learning Platforms
Benefits of e-learning are numerous, ranging from flexibility to cost-effectiveness. With e-learning platforms, you can learn at your own pace and on your own schedule. This means you can fit your learning around your work, family, and social commitments, giving you greater control over your education.
Many e-learning platforms offer a variety of courses and programs, so you can find a subject that interests you and explore it in depth. Another advantage of e-learning platforms is their cost-effectiveness. Traditional education can be prohibitively expensive, with tuition fees, textbooks, and other materials adding up quickly.
E-learning platforms, on the other hand, often offer courses and programs at a fraction of the cost of traditional education. This means you can save money while still gaining valuable knowledge and skills. Additionally, e-learning platforms often offer free trials, so you can try out a course or program before committing to it.
Overcoming Challenges in Online Education
Don’t let technical difficulties discourage you from pursuing your education online, as there are resources available to help you overcome any challenges you may face.
One of the most common issues with online learning is poor internet connection. This can be frustrating when trying to participate in live lectures or access course materials. However, solutions such as upgrading your internet plan or finding a more reliable connection can greatly improve your online learning experience.
Another challenge in online education is staying motivated and focused. Without the structure and accountability of a traditional classroom setting, it can be easy to fall behind or lose interest. To combat this, set specific goals for yourself and create a schedule that works for you. Utilize online resources such as discussion forums and virtual study groups to stay engaged with your peers and instructors.
Remember, online learning requires self-discipline and dedication, but with the right mindset and tools, you can overcome any obstacles and achieve success in your educational pursuits.

Best Practices for Effective Online Learning
One key to success in online learning is creating a structured schedule that includes dedicated study time and breaks. Without a set schedule, it can be easy to fall behind or become overwhelmed. Start by setting aside specific times each week for coursework and stick to them as best you can.
It’s also important to take breaks throughout the day to avoid burnout and maintain focus. Just like in a traditional classroom setting, taking breaks can help improve retention and productivity.
Another best practice for effective online learning is to actively participate in discussions and engage with course material. This means taking the time to read through course materials, participate in discussion forums, and reach out to instructors or classmates with questions or concerns.
Engaging with coursework not only helps improve comprehension and retention, but it also helps create a sense of community and accountability in an online learning environment. Remember, online learning requires just as much effort and dedication as learning in a traditional classroom setting.
